• Romain Courteaud's avatar
    slapos_cloud: · c54efeaa
    Romain Courteaud authored
    * open personal
    * allocation scope is meaningless to restrict allocation permission
    * add follow_up category on Compute Node
      To attach to a project
    * require a project reference when requesting a compute node
    * requesting a compute node requires a project
    * increase error verbosity
    * stop using shadow to allocate instance
      Use project only
    * set follow up on Instance Tree and Software Instance portal type
    * requesting an instance tree requires a project
    * assert project reference is provided
    * propagate follow up when requesting instance
    * requesting an instance requires a project
    * add follow_up accessor on compute partition
    * no need for follow_up on Compute Partition
    * directly search follow_up value on parent Compute Node
    * use new related key format
    * drop source_administration from Compute Node
    * drop source_administration on Compute Node
    * drop source_administration from Compute Node
    * Software Installation drop destination_section and use follow_up
    * stop setting role/member on Assignment by default
    * requesting an instance tree need a project reference
    * add SlapOSVirtualMasterConstraint
      XXX TODO fix broken TALES expression which prevent entering invaludated/suspended
    * configure SlapOSVirtualMasterConstraint on most slapos cloud portal types
      XXX TODO check if some are missing
    * SlapOSVirtualMasterConstraint need f#+=!$ TALES expression
    c54efeaa
slapos_default_system_preference.xml 14.4 KB